Rick Burnius

Rick started his radio career while still in high school in Cincinnati. His journey has led to stops in Florida, Dayton, and Cincinnati, as well as the Hoosier State. An avid sports fan and unapologetic Bengals and Reds fan! Most of his weekends are spent in the gyms or at the ball fields watching his grandkids play, or on a golf course getting a chance to clear his lungs…yelling FORE every third or fourth stroke! Most of all Rick loves informing and hopefully entertaining Country Music Fans while enjoying a hot cup of coffee.
